Inclusion criteria

Inclusion criteria: more than 20 years old and less than 45 years old

Exclusion criteria

Exclusion criteria: Person with a history of no smoking Person with less than FEV1.0% 70% and less than %VC 80% by an examination for Spirometry Person with movement limitation by doctor's order Person with a history of heart disease Person with injury part and prominent edema of lower limbs Person with a history of varicose Veins of lower limbs Person with a history of DVT Person with body temperature more than 38 degree

Design outcomes

Primary

MeasureTime frame
Measuring before and after of intervention the following items:vital signs,SpO2,lung capacity,forced expiratory volume in 1 second,forced expiratory volume% in 1 second,respiratory tidal volume,respiratory minute volume, strength of quadriceps muscles and Borg scale.

Secondary

MeasureTime frame
Measuring during intervention the following items : SpO2,heart rate,respiratory tidal volume,respiratory minute volume, respiratory frequency,end-expiratory oxygen concentration,maximum oxygen intake,tissue oxigen metabolism of lower limbs.
